#6356b0 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#6356b0 is composed of 38.8% red, 33.7% green and 69%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 43.8% cyan, 51.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 31% black. It has a hue angle of 248.7 degrees, a saturation of 36.3% and a lightness of 51.4%. #6356b0 color hex could be obtained by blending #c6acff with #000061. Closest websafe color is: #666699.

Shades and Tints of #6356b0

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030205 is the darkest color, while #f7f6fb is the lightest one.

Tones of #6356b0

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e7c8a is the less saturated color, while #2d0afc is the most saturated one.
